top of page

Szyfr polialfabetyczny

l

Uniemożliwia użycie prostej analizy częstości, gdyż w tworzonych kryptogramach za daną literę jest podstawianych wiele różnych liter. Słowo kluczowe w tym przypadku służy do określenia alfabetów – są nimi alfabety Cezara wyznaczone przez kolejne jego litery. Przykładowo, niech słowem kluczowym będzie BIT :

 

Alfabet jawny: a b c d e f g h i j k l m n o p q r s t u v w x y z

Alfabety szyfrowe: 1 B c d e f g h i j k l m n o p q r s t u v w x y z a

2 I j k l m n o p q r s t u v w x y z a b c d e f g h

3T u v w x y z a b c d e f g h i j k l m n o p q r s

 

Utworzyliśmy alfabety szyfrowe zaczynając od liter B, I, T,  następnie zaszyfrujmy słowo: INFORMATYKA.

Pierwszą literę jawnego tekstu szyfrujemy posługując się pierwszym alfabetem szyfrowym, drugą drugim, trzecią trzecim, czwartą pierwszym itd.

1 2 3 1 2 3 1 2 3 1 2 I N F O R M A T Y K A J V Y P Z F B B R L I Otrzymujemy kryptogram J V Y P Z F B B R L I , w którym każda z powtarzających się liter w tekście jawnym jest za każdym razem szyfrowana przez inna literę.

 

 

Szyfr monoalfabetyczny

Szyfrowanie ze słowem kluczowym polega na wybraniu dowolnego słowa kluczowego i wstawieniu go na początek alfabetu szyfrowego oraz kontynuowaniu alfabetu począwszy od litery kończącej słowo kluczowe. Należy pamiętać, aby usunąć powtarzające się litery ze słowa kluczowego. Przykład szyfrowania: Słowo kluczowe: poczta Tworzymy alfabet jawny: a b c d e f g h i j k l m n o p q r s t u v w x y z Tworzymy alfabet szyfrowy: p o c z t a b d e f g h i j k l m n q r s u v w x y Zaszyfrujmy słowo: FOLDER Otrzymany kryptogram: A K H Z T N Aby odszyfrować wiadomość, odbiorca musi znać słowo kluczowe, a procedura przebiega tak jak przy szyfrowaniu.

bottom of page